Your options are to buy after market spherical bearing adjustable, but they will increase impact harshness in cabin through steering wheel. The other choice is to replace the bushings on your original rods. Whitehead makes a middle of the road bushing... not to harsh like polyurethane; but less compliant than rubber.
PS your HICAS is the rear steering mechanism on the TT. Tension Rods are up front; they locate the lower control arms in relation to the frame.
